Drip Irrigation: Advantages and Factors To Consider



Drip Irrigation stands apart as an effective approach for providing water directly to the origins of plants, making it a favored choice for many gardeners. This system reduces water waste by reducing evaporation and runoff, allowing for precise water application where it is required most. This targeted method not just saves water yet also promotes much healthier plant growth by staying clear of waterlogging and decreasing weed development.


Another advantage of drip Irrigation is its flexibility to numerous garden designs and plant kinds. Whether in elevated beds, containers, or conventional rows, this system can be customized to fit private needs. Nevertheless, there are factors to consider to bear in mind. First setup expenses can be more than traditional methods, and maintenance is necessary to avoid blocking of emitters. Additionally, garden enthusiasts must monitor dirt moisture levels to assure ideal Irrigation. Inevitably, drip Irrigation provides substantial advantages for those seeking to improve their gardening effectiveness.

Setup Tips and Techniques



When preparing to set up soaker pipes in a garden, correct techniques can markedly improve water performance and plant wellness. To start with, garden enthusiasts need to lay the tubes along the base of plants, ensuring they are close to the root area for optimum absorption. It is recommended to prepare the pipes in a serpentine pattern to cover even more location while decreasing water waste. The installation needs to include a pressure regulatory authority to preserve constant water flow. In addition, safeguarding the pipes with stakes or yard pins can prevent them from moving or kinking. Garden enthusiasts must also look for any obstructions, such as weeds or particles, while guaranteeing the hose is not hidden too deeply in the dirt, allowing for reliable moisture circulation.


Maintenance and Treatment Guidelines



Normal maintenance is crucial for making the most of the longevity and performance of soaker hoses in any garden. Gardeners must on a regular basis look for blockages and tidy the tubes to assure perfect water circulation. Flushing the tubes with an option of vinegar and water can aid eliminate natural resource. On top of that, it is vital to examine more info the hoses for leakages or damage, changing any kind of malfunctioning areas promptly. During winter season, pipes ought to be drained, rolled up, and kept in a completely dry location to avoid cold and splitting. Additionally, garden enthusiasts should check the dirt moisture degrees to readjust the watering regularity, ensuring that the soaker hoses provide ample dampness without over-saturating the dirt. Appropriate treatment will certainly improve the performance and life-span of soaker hose pipes.

Tips for Optimizing Your Watering Practices

Although numerous gardeners concentrate on selecting the best Irrigation system, optimizing watering techniques is equally essential for promoting healthy and balanced plant development. Timing is crucial; sprinkling early in the morning or late in the evening minimizes dissipation and allows plants to soak up wetness effectively. Additionally, utilizing compost around plants can aid keep soil moisture and regulate temperature, minimizing the need for frequent watering.


It is additionally important to monitor weather conditions on a regular basis. Rain can lower the demand for additional watering, and changing routines as necessary can conserve water. Using dirt wetness sensing units can supply beneficial understandings into when and just how much to water, ensuring that plants receive adequate hydration without overwatering. Organizing plants with comparable water needs with each other can improve Irrigation efforts and promote performance. By implementing these techniques, gardeners can enhance their watering practices and assistance lasting yard monitoring.
